Getting to Know Your Commonwealth

We have prepared a series of education resources to offer an introduction to the Commonwealth and to engage young people in the big issues facing Commonwealth countries. We use the Commonwealth as a vehicle to explore wider international issues: diversity, development and democracy. Whether you are a Commonwealth enthusiast or not, we hope that you will find pertinent material for your students, to enable them to think critically and creatively about the world and their place in it.

Jubilee Time Capsule Lesson Plans

One of the world's biggest collaborative history projects, the Jubilee Time Capsule is a unique RCS initiative designed to mark Her Majesty The Queen's Diamond Jubilee in 2012. Stories and memories from all over the world will be added to the Capsule covering every day from the last sixty years. Together they will form a unique peoples' history of the Commonwealth to be presented as a gift to Her Majesty in 2012.

We've created some basic lesson plans to get pupils thinking about how they can get involved in the project.
